Four Ontario Universities Make it to the Finals of the 8th Annual Local Research Challenge

TORONTO - 9 February 2017 – CFA Society Toronto and CFA Society Ottawa have selected four Ontario university teams as finalists for the annual local CFA Institute Research Challenge, a global equity research competition among student teams from elite business and finance programs. 

The CFA Institute Research Challenge is a competition between university-sponsored teams that research a designated publicly traded company, prepare a written report on that selected company, and then present their findings to a panel of judges. The competition has three levels: local, regional, and global. Winners at the local level advance to compete against teams within their geographic region at the regional level. Winning teams at the regional level advance to compete at the global level. One team is designated the ultimate winning team, or champion, at the global level.

This year, on 23 February, student teams from the following universities will present their research and analysis of the subject company, Shopify:

About CFA Society Toronto
CFA Society Toronto supports the professional and business development of over 9,000 CFA® charterholders in Toronto, making it the largest society of CFA charterholders, globally. We provide members with a local perspective on a global designation, including: educational programs, sponsored events, job postings, quarterly newsletters, a comprehensive affinity program and networking opportunities. A not-for-profit organization, CFA Society Toronto is affiliated with CFA Institute, the global body that administers the Chartered Financial Analyst® curriculum and sets voluntary, ethics-based performance-reporting standards for the investment industry.
